‘He’s just doing what it is right’: Kerrville man rescues girlfriend, her dogs and neighbors amid flash flooding

In a remarkable display of bravery and quick thinking, Matt Jarrett sprang into action in the early hours of Thursday morning to assist his girlfriend, Katherine Van Kirk, in evacuating her home. The urgency of the situation was underscored by the fact that they were facing potential danger from an impending emergency.

Jarrett’s heroism did not stop with helping Van Kirk. He also extended his assistance to a 77-year-old woman, showcasing not only his commitment to his loved ones but also to his community. This selfless act demonstrates a vital human instinct—helping those in need during times of crisis.

Emergency situations can arise unexpectedly, and it is often the response of individuals like Jarrett that can make a significant difference in the lives of those affected. His actions serve as a reminder of the importance of preparedness and the strength found in community support.

According to the National Weather Service (NWS), being aware of evacuation routes and having a plan can save lives during emergencies. The swift actions taken by individuals like Jarrett highlight the critical need for preparedness and awareness in our communities.

In summary, Matt Jarrett’s courageous efforts to help his girlfriend and an elderly neighbor during a crisis not only reflect his character but also emphasize the importance of community vigilance and readiness.
